摘要:Ceramic thermal barrier coatings (TBCs) are used to provide thermal insulation for aero-engine components from high temperature gas streams. It is difficult to drill small holes in TBC-coated components using electro-discharge machining (EDM) due to non-conductivity of the TBCs. This paper proposed a novel combined process to drill small holes in TBC-coated components through removing coating layers by abrasive water jet machining (AWJM) followed by drilling metallic substrate using EDM process. The present study investigated the first stage of the proposed process, i.e. AWJM drilling of TBCs with relative low-pressure. The influences of standoff distance, abrasives concentration, jet pressure and drilling time on machining results were evaluated. The relative low pressure (2-3 MPa) jet results in a W shape at bottom of the machined hole in case of 90 degrees impact angle. The exposed substrate diameter of the machined hole is smaller than TBC top diameter of that. The results show that the AWJM with relative low-pressure is an efficient and economical approach to remove TBC coatings and expose metal substrate for subsequent EDM drilling. (C) 2018 The Authors.
